Summary
Observation of the safety and effectiveness of Cre8 stent, Cre8 evo stent in patients with ischemic heart disease with long coronary lesions
Detailed description
The purpose of this study is to observe the prognosis of 300 patients with long lesions over 30 mm treated with a new-generation Cre8 stent, Cre8 evo stent that is polymer-free and releases fat-soluble ampilimus in the real world. In addition, in the case of inserting a 46mm very long stent through sub-analysis, we also want to check whether stent expansion is performed through OCT rather than IVUS.
